WebCBGA is the chemical compound in cannabis that naturally transforms into THCA, CBDA, and CBCA. It is the precursor to the other cannabinoids and is found at higher concentrations in young plants. As the plants and their flowers mature, CBGA is converted into the well known compounds sought after in the cannabis industry. WebAlongside THCA and CBDA, CBGA is also one of the chemical precursors of CBCA (cannabichromenic acid). Web31 okt. 2024 · THC starts as THCA, which starts as CBGA before being converted by THCA synthase into THCA. CBD and all other cannabinoids start as CBGA. THCA is created from CBGA, the mother cannabinoid, when THCA synthase converts CBGA into THCA and other acidic … pony diaper interactiveWeb31 mrt. 2024 · THCA forms in the trichomes of the raw cannabis plant as it grows. It is created by the action of an enzyme called THC synthase, which converts a compound known as cannabigerolic acid (CBGA) into THCA.
